Abstract

The embodiment of the invention discloses a kind of call processing method, mobile terminal and servers.Method therein includes: the information for the current base station for when monitoring mobile terminal emergency call phone, reporting the mobile terminal to be registered to server;Receive the auxiliary positioning data for the current base station that the server is sent;The location data signal of the mobile terminal is searched for according to the auxiliary positioning data of the current base station and feeds back to the server after the location data signal is carried out demodulation process, so that the server determines the geographical location of the mobile terminal according to the location data signal after the demodulation;It obtains the geographical location of the mobile terminal and sends it to the terminal of at least one emergency contact associated with the mobile terminal.Using the present invention, the accurate positioning to mobile terminal may be implemented, improve the efficiency of call treatment and the accuracy of terminal positioning.

Background technique
With the fast development of mobile communication, mobile terminal is widely used, and when facing a danger, people usually can Get used to dialing rescuing telephone by mobile terminal to obtain relief.Mobile terminal is generally all with the basic of phone, short message etc. Function, even if when being not inserted into subscriber identification card (SIM, Subscriber Identity Module) in mobile terminal, It can also support dialing for SOS phone, such as 110,119 etc..
Currently, most mobile terminal can support global positioning system (GPS, Global Positioning System) location technology, therefore when facing a danger, user can by start the GPS positioning function of mobile terminal into Row satellite acquisition simultaneously positions, and to obtain current geographical location information, the geographical location information that then user will acquire is carried out It is sent to emergency contact in a manner of short message, multimedia message or instant message applications etc. after manual editing, however, in special scene Under, such as GPS signal is poor or when without GPS signal (woods in countryside being easy to block GPS signal), the GPS of mobile terminal Positioning function will may fail or need to reuse GPS positioning function when waiting signal is preferable, to keep user quick Current geographical location information is got, applicability is not high, and when user is under hazardous situation, and needing will in first time Geographical location information is sent to all emergency contacts, to get more helps in the shortest time, and will be worked as by user Preceding geographical location information retransmits after carrying out manual editing, then takes a substantial amount of time, reduce the efficiency of call treatment.And If the information for directly acquiring registration base station is positioned, since deviation is larger, keep terminal positioning precision not high.

Fig. 1 is please referred to, is a kind of flow diagram of call processing method provided in an embodiment of the present invention, this method includes Following steps S101-S104.
S101 reports the mobile terminal to be infused when monitoring mobile terminal emergency call phone to server The information of the current base station of volume.
In the specific implementation, reporting institute to server when mobile terminal monitors mobile terminal emergency call phone State the information for the current base station that mobile terminal is registered.When user faces a danger or when emergency, needs to be joined with the external world System, for example, the geographical location of itself is sent to the related salvor such as emergency contact, so that itself can be in the shortest time Interior to be succoured, in the present embodiment, mobile terminal can monitor whether user uses mobile terminal emergency call phone, when It, can when monitoring mobile terminal emergency call phone, such as when monitoring that user has dialed 110 or 911 equal call for help To obtain the information for the current base station that mobile terminal is registered, and in the information for the current base station that the mobile terminal is registered Server is offered, wherein the information of current base station may include the latitude and longitude coordinates of current base station or the mark letter of current base station Breath, server obtain the auxiliary positioning number of current base station by obtaining the information for the current base station that the mobile terminal is registered According to, specifically, the information for the current base station that server can be registered according to the mobile terminal of the mobile terminal reporting, The relevant information for the current base station that inquiry is registered with the mobile terminal, to obtain the auxiliary positioning number of the current base station According to.
S102 receives the auxiliary positioning data for the current base station that the server is sent.
In the specific implementation, the mobile terminal receives the auxiliary positioning number for the current base station that the server is sent According to.In the present embodiment, the auxiliary positioning data may include Satellite rate information and/or satellite annual rate information, i.e. satellite one 1 year running track of its running track and/or satellite, the mobile terminal receive the current base station that the server is sent Auxiliary positioning data, to execute search operation according to the auxiliary positioning data of the current base station, wherein the auxiliary of base station is fixed Position data can be used for searching for the location data signal of the mobile terminal, i.e. mobile terminal can be sent out according to the server is received The auxiliary positioning data for the current base station sent carries out satellite acquisition to obtain the location data signal of the mobile terminal.
S103 searches for the location data signal of the mobile terminal according to the auxiliary positioning data of the current base station and incites somebody to action The location data signal feeds back to the server after carrying out demodulation process, so that after the server is according to the demodulation Location data signal determines the geographical location of the mobile terminal.
In the specific implementation, the mobile terminal searches for the mobile terminal according to the auxiliary positioning data of the current base station Location data signal and will the location data signal carry out demodulation process after feed back to the server so that the service Device determines the geographical location of the mobile terminal according to the location data signal after the demodulation.In the present embodiment, the movement Terminal can carry out satellite acquisition according to the auxiliary positioning data of the current base station, to obtain the positioning number of the mobile terminal It is believed that number, and the location data signal is demodulated to obtain the satellite demodulating information of the mobile terminal, wherein it is described The satellite demodulating information of mobile terminal mainly includes pseudo-range information and satellite number information, can also include the elevation angle, orientation, it is pseudo- with Machine noise code etc. can be by the positioning of the mobile terminal after server obtains the location data signal of the mobile terminal Data-signal is demodulated, and the server converts the location data signal after demodulation, to obtain the mobile terminal Geographical location, in the present embodiment, the geographical location of the mobile terminal includes the latitude and longitude information of the mobile terminal.
S104, obtain the geographical location of the mobile terminal and send it to it is associated with the mobile terminal at least The terminal of one emergency contact.
In the specific implementation, the geographical location of mobile terminal described in the acquisition for mobile terminal and sending it to and the shifting The terminal of dynamic at least one associated emergency contact of terminal.When obtaining the geographical location of the mobile terminal, by the shifting Convert the address information of the mobile terminal in the geographical location of dynamic terminal.In the present embodiment, the mobile terminal can be automatic The address information of the mobile terminal is sent to the terminal of at least one emergency contact associated with the mobile terminal, The terminal of at least one associated emergency contact of mobile terminal may include that the mobile terminal is preconfigured tight The terminal of anxious contact person is also possible to the mobile terminal according to the mobile terminal and the mobile terminal addressbook contact person The terminal of emergency contact determined by the geographical location relationship of terminal ought detect mobile terminal emergency call phone When, the mobile terminal can send position request information to the mobile terminal addressbook contact person terminal, and receive the shifting Contact person's terminal geographic position of dynamic address book contact terminal feedback, by the mobile terminal according to the ground of the mobile terminal Reason position and contact person's terminal geographic position calculate, and will calculate range information obtained and preset distance threshold into Row compare, the terminal of emergency contact is determined according to comparison result, such as: have in the address list in the mobile terminal A, B, C, Tetra- contact persons of D, when the terminal emergency call phone, the mobile terminal can be to tetra- contact persons of A, B, C, D Terminal send position request information, and receive tetra- contact persons of A, B, C, D terminal feedback contact person's terminal geographic position after, Calculating acquisition is respectively 100 meters, 500 meters, 1500 meters, 2000 meters at a distance from the mobile terminal, and preset distance threshold is 1000 meters, then meet distance condition by comparing discovery A and B, therefore the terminal of A and B is determined as to the terminal of emergency contact. It it is further preferred that the address information of the mobile terminal can be labeled on map, and will include the movement The address information screenshot of terminal is sent at least one emergency contact associated with the mobile terminal.
